Like other simple aliphatic amines, ethylamine is a weak base: the pKa of [CH3CH2NH3] has been determined to be 10.8 Ethylamine undergoes the reactions anticipated for a primary alkyl amine, such as acylation and protonation. Reaction with sulfuryl chloride followed by oxidation of the sulfonamide … See more Ethylamine, also known as ethanamine, is an organic compound with the formula CH3CH2NH2. This colourless gas has a strong ammonia-like odor. CH₃NH₂ (Methylamine) weak base. ... conjugate acids of weak bases. relatively weak acid. conjugate acids of … WebJun 16, 2024 · Weak Electrolyte: Weak acid and weak bases are weak electrolytes. These compounds do not ionize completely. Carbonic acid H2CO3 Ethyl amine CH3CH2NH2 Non Electrolyte: This refers to compounds that are not capable of forming ions or dissociate into ions in a solution.
